AI as a Mentor: Providing Formative Feedback
Timely formative feedback can significantly enhance student learning. AI chatbots can assist in this area by providing frequent, immediate, and adaptive feedback. For example, students can use chatbots to get feedback on the structure of an essay or to identify errors in programming code. However, it is crucial for students and instructors to critically examine the feedback generated by chatbots.
AI as a Tutor: Enhancing Skill-Building
Tutoring, especially in small groups or one-on-one settings, can greatly benefit learning. AI chatbots can supplement tutoring services by generating explanations and analogies for concepts based on individual interests or by asking open-ended questions that encourage further thinking. While Stanford provides a range of tutoring services, AI chatbots can act as a convenient supplement.

AI as a Coach: Developing Metacognitive Skills
Metacognitive skills help students understand how learning works and increase awareness of gaps in their learning. AI chatbots can assist in developing these skills by prompting students to reflect on their experiences or to improve their study habits. However, it is advisable to practice metacognitive routines before using a chatbot to compare results and use the chatbot more effectively.

Using Prompts with Chatbots
Effective communication with chatbots involves both natural conversations and structured prompts. For open-ended tasks, a conversational tone can yield better results. For outcome-oriented tasks, structured prompts should describe the chatbot's role, goal, constraints, and step-by-step instructions.
Providing Context and Background Details
The input provided to chatbots largely determines the quality of their responses. The more context, details, and nuances provided, the better the chatbot can generate useful responses.
Asking Chatbots for Additional Information
Chatbots rarely get things right on the first try. Pointing out mistakes and giving instructions for improvement can lead to better results. Asking chatbots what more they need to make the interaction better can prompt more specific details and instructions.

Capabilities and Limitations
Chatbots offer scalable, always-available, personalized learning support. However, they may lack deep contextual understanding and struggle with complex questions. Ethical concerns include algorithmic bias, data privacy, and academic dishonesty.
Chatbots vs. Teaching Assistants
While human TAs provide emotional intelligence and adaptability, chatbots offer consistent, rapid support and are available around the clock. Studies show mixed results, with some students preferring human guidance for complex matters.

Real-World Examples
Maryville University
Maryville University partnered with Capacity to implement "Max," an AI-powered assistant that handles more than 6,000 student questions per month, resolving 97% of inquiries without human intervention.
Bethel University
Bethel University uses "Riley," an AI recruiter that adjusts based on the user's needs, providing information about programs, tuition, and the admissions process.
Stanford University
Stanford University's "Cardy the Tree" chatbot doubles as a study buddy, letting students quiz themselves with digital flashcards and access campus resources.
